All of lore.kernel.org
 help / color / mirror / Atom feed
* [PATCH v2 0/3] Huawei laptops WMI & sound fixes
@ 2018-11-02  4:11 Ayman Bagabas
  2018-11-02  4:11 ` [PATCH v2 1/3] x86: add support for Huawei WMI hotkeys Ayman Bagabas
                   ` (3 more replies)
  0 siblings, 4 replies; 16+ messages in thread
From: Ayman Bagabas @ 2018-11-02  4:11 UTC (permalink / raw)
  To: Darren Hart, Andy Shevchenko, Jaroslav Kysela, Takashi Iwai,
	Ayman Bagabas, Kailang Yang, Hui Wang, linux-kernel,
	platform-driver-x86, alsa-devel

This patch set fixes some of the issues with Huawei laptops. 

[PATCH v2 1/3] 
The first patch adds support for missing hotkeys on some models. Some hotkeys,
like brightness keys, work out of the box on these models.

[PATCH v2 2/3]
This one enables the front speakers on the Huawei Matebook X Pro (MBXP). This
solves bug 200501 https://bugzilla.kernel.org/show_bug.cgi?id=200501
It simply uses the pins configurations generated by hdajackretast using the
settings posted on the bug page https://imgur.com/a/N1xsCVZ

[PATCH v2 3/3]
This enables the micmute LED on Huawei laptops. It calls an WMI method, using
PATCH #1, to turn the micmute LED on/off.

Ayman Bagabas (3):
  x86: add support for Huawei WMI hotkeys.
  ALSA: hda: fix front speakers on Huawei MBXP.
  ALSA: hda: add support for Huawei WMI MicMute LED

 drivers/platform/x86/Kconfig      |  13 ++
 drivers/platform/x86/Makefile     |   1 +
 drivers/platform/x86/huawei_wmi.c | 224 ++++++++++++++++++++++++++++++
 include/linux/huawei_wmi.h        |   7 +
 sound/pci/hda/huawei_wmi_helper.c |  48 +++++++
 sound/pci/hda/patch_realtek.c     |  28 ++++
 6 files changed, 321 insertions(+)
 create mode 100644 drivers/platform/x86/huawei_wmi.c
 create mode 100644 include/linux/huawei_wmi.h
 create mode 100644 sound/pci/hda/huawei_wmi_helper.c

-- 
2.17.2


^ permalink raw reply	[flat|nested] 16+ messages in thread

end of thread, other threads:[~2018-11-05 14:47 UTC | newest]

Thread overview: 16+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2018-11-02  4:11 [PATCH v2 0/3] Huawei laptops WMI & sound fixes Ayman Bagabas
2018-11-02  4:11 ` [PATCH v2 1/3] x86: add support for Huawei WMI hotkeys Ayman Bagabas
2018-11-02 18:20   ` Andy Shevchenko
2018-11-02 23:10     ` ayman.bagabas
2018-11-05 11:05       ` Takashi Iwai
2018-11-05 11:05         ` Takashi Iwai
2018-11-02  4:11 ` [PATCH v2 2/3] ALSA: hda: fix front speakers on Huawei MBXP Ayman Bagabas
2018-11-02 18:07   ` Andy Shevchenko
2018-11-02  4:11 ` [PATCH v2 3/3] ALSA: hda: add support for Huawei WMI MicMute LED Ayman Bagabas
2018-11-02 18:12   ` Andy Shevchenko
2018-11-02 18:30     ` Takashi Iwai
2018-11-02 18:30       ` Takashi Iwai
2018-11-02 18:33       ` Andy Shevchenko
2018-11-02 23:21     ` ayman.bagabas
2018-11-05 14:46       ` Andy Shevchenko
2018-11-02 18:05 ` [PATCH v2 0/3] Huawei laptops WMI & sound fixes Andy Shevchenko

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.